What the Practice Actually Offers
Unlike clinics that administer IV ketamine infusions or the FDA-approved nasal spray esketamine (Spravato), Discreet Ketamine takes a different approach: medically prescribed sublingual ketamine rapid dissolve tablets, taken at home under the supervision of a trusted companion or peer. The practice does not operate a brick-and-mortar treatment center. Every patient is treated in the comfort of their own residence, with all clinical interaction conducted via private, HIPAA-secure, non-recorded video consultations.
Each session begins with the patient placing the prescribed dose under the tongue. A trusted companion is required to be present throughout the experience for safety, and the platform incorporates real-time distress detection with instant alerts and 24/7 access to a crisis line. Patients are instructed not to drive for at least five hours after a session, and the protocols are designed around a safety-first philosophy.
